Formyl peptide receptor 2 regulates monocyte recruitment to promote intestinal mucosal wound repair

Mucosal wound repair is coordinated by dynamic crosstalk between endogenous and exogenous mediators and specific receptors on epithelial cells and infiltrating immune cells.
